Sviluppare applicazioni Android con Google Play services (Italian Edition) by Massimo Carli

Sviluppare applicazioni Android con Google Play services (Italian Edition) by Massimo Carli

autore:Massimo Carli [Carli, Massimo]
La lingua: ita
Format: epub
ISBN: 9788850317349
editore: Apogeo
pubblicato: 2015-03-10T22:00:00+00:00


<?xml version="1.0" encoding="utf-8"?>

<android.support.wearable.view.WatchViewStub

xmlns:android="http://schemas.android.com/apk/res/android"

xmlns:app="http://schemas.android.com/apk/res-auto"

xmlns:tools="http://schemas.android.com/tools"

android:id="@+id/watch_view_stub"

android:layout_width="match_parent"

android:layout_height="match_parent"

app:rectLayout="@layout/rect_activity_main"

app:roundLayout="@layout/round_activity_main"

tools:context=".MainActivity"

tools:deviceIds="wear"/>

Un aspetto interessante da tenere in considerazione riguarda però la modalità con cui si ottiene il riferimento alle varie View dalla classe che descrive l’Activity. L’accesso ai componenti contenuti nei layout relativi ai diversi display non può avvenire allo stesso modo con cui si accede allo stesso oggetto di tipo WatchViewStub. Questo componente deve infatti prima verificare le caratteristiche del dispositivo e poi caricare, in modo asincrono, il layout corrispondente. Questo è il motivo per cui il riferimento agli elementi dei layout specifici avviene in un metodo di callback, come possiamo vedere nel seguente codice, che abbiamo sempre preso dal nostro precedente esempio:



scaricare



Disconoscimento:
Questo sito non memorizza alcun file sul suo server. Abbiamo solo indice e link                                                  contenuto fornito da altri siti. Contatta i fornitori di contenuti per rimuovere eventuali contenuti di copyright e inviaci un'email. Cancelleremo immediatamente i collegamenti o il contenuto pertinenti.